Determine whether a venue requires secondary disinfection (UV/ozone) under current MAHC guidance

Steps
Identify the venue type: MAHC guidance requires secondary disinfection for facilities designed for children under age five, therapy pools, and interactive water play features (e.g., splash pads), reflecting their higher risk profile for fecal/Crypto contamination.
Confirm which MAHC edition and any state/local amendments actually apply to this facility, since 'increased risk' venue definitions and secondary disinfection requirements can shift between editions.
If secondary disinfection is required, verify the system (UV or ozone) is sized and validated to achieve the log-reduction/turnover performance specified for that venue type (e.g., interactive water features commonly require a defined turnover time such as 30 minutes with UV/ozone treatment).
Check for documentation of installation validation/commissioning from the manufacturer or installer, not just that a UV or ozone unit is physically present.
Reconfirm requirements with the adopting state/local health authority before advising a client, since MAHC itself is a model code, not self-enforcing law.
Known gotchas
Secondary disinfection requirements target specific higher-risk venue categories (young-child pools, therapy pools, interactive features) — don't assume every public pool needs UV/ozone under MAHC.
Having a UV or ozone system installed does not automatically mean it meets the required performance level for the venue — verify sizing/validation against the applicable standard, not just presence of equipment.
This requirement's exact wording and section numbering has changed across MAHC editions; cite it against the specific edition your jurisdiction has adopted, not a generic paraphrase.
